  • Page 2 Electrical Safety Foster Refrigerator recommends that the equipment is electrically connected via a Residual Current Device; such as a Residual Current Circuit Breaker (RCCB) type socket, or through a Residual Current Circuit Breaker with Overload Protection (RCBO) supplied circuit.

    General Safety Do not store explosive substances such as aerosol cans with a flammable propellant in this appliance. Keep all ventilation openings in the appliance or in the structure of a built in unit clear of any obstructions. Do not use electrical appliances inside the storage compartment.   • Page 4 Start-Up and Test Sequence After unpacking, clean and allow the cabinet to stand for 2 hours before turning on (cleaning directions supplied within this manual). Ensure the cabinet is situated away from both hot and cold air sources, as this will affect its performance. Make sure that a minimum clearance of 150mm above the cabinet is available for ventilation and effective operation.

    Cleaning and Maintenance Important: Before cleaning, the unit should be put into standby and then the power supply should be turned off at the mains. Please do not plug or unplug the unit with wet hands. Only when cleaning has been completed and the unit is dry should the cabinet be turned back on at the mains.
